Приложение .netcore 2.1, развернутое в IIS, выдало ошибку - PullRequest
0 голосов
/ 26 сентября 2018

Я создал новое веб-приложение ASP.NET Core 2.1 с использованием углового шаблона.

Успешно работал локально в режимах отладки и выпуска.

Создал профиль публикации в файловой системе,он успешно опубликован в локальной папке.

установлен: .NET Core 2.1 Runtime & Hosting Bundle for Windows Затем в IIS

  1. Создан новый пул приложений, который использует .net CLR = "Нет управляемого кода"
  2. Затем в разделе Default Web Site> создали новое приложение, которое использует созданный мной новый пул приложений, и укажите файловую систему на опубликованный каталог, опубликованный с помощью VS 2017

1 Ответ

0 голосов
/ 28 сентября 2018

затем это , я наконец-то успешно развернул приложение в IIS,

Я думаю, что проблема с моей неработающей попыткой заключается в том, что я поместил новый сайт .net core в

Default Web Site папка IIS, а для приложения .net core это недопустимо (вы не можете смешивать приложение ядра .net и приложение .net Framework в папке default web site (предназначенной для .net frameworkПриложения))..net core приложение использует другую конфигурацию + необходимо работать с no managed code пулом приложений.

...